Output 24d94abdfb854de79b3bd99219fe4060100e917156ac5ae245d6afed73842d04:0

value
68653050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fff2860e8aea87ba6a625b31a7ffc6c83ae2bf8 OP_EQUAL
address
MDjYUBhbtJRQ7Vs5BZLyMYuFTt1SavY7Ec
transaction
24d94abdfb854de79b3bd99219fe4060100e917156ac5ae245d6afed73842d04
spent
true